    Ingredients
     

    Instructions
     

    • Place a stockpot over medium heat.
    • Add tomatoes, chicken broth, onion, and cloves.
    • Bring to a boil, and allow a gentle boil for approx 20 minutes.
    • Take off heat and process using a food mill into a large bowl. Discard what's left in food mill.
    • In the empty stockpot, over medium heat, add butter and melt.
    • Stir in flour to form a roux, and cook until it is medium brown.
    • Using a whisk, whisk in a small amount of tomato mix until all lumps are gone.
    • Whisk in the rest of the tomato mix.
    • Stir in the sugar and the salt.
